I'm basically an Access developer and am new to PPT.

I would like to create a custom menu to run a couple functions I have
written, with the help of John Wilson.  In Access when I create a new menu, I
have the option of making it a shortcut menu, but that doesn't appear to be
the case in PPT (XP).  On the Commands tab, Access also has a "Custom"
command, that you can name and when it is selected the specified function
will run.  I don't see this option in the PPT Customization dialog, and when
I selected one of the canned menu items, it did not appear to give me an
option to change the function that get run when that menu item is selected.  
Anyone got some help on how to accomplish this?

In the sense of assigning the menu item a shortcut keystroke combination?
Unfortunately, we can't do this in PPT, any version.
